Brussels wants ‘our sons to die for Ukraine’
Viktor Orban has accused Brussels of dragging the EU deeper into the Ukraine conflict, vowing to keep Hungarians safe.

TL;DR
- Viktor Orban accused Brussels of dragging the EU into a direct war with Russia through potential troop deployments.
- He stated that Brussels is pursuing a wartime economic policy and wants to send soldiers to Ukraine.
- Orban pledged to "preserve Hungary as an island of security and calm" and keep "our sons" alive for Hungary.
- He claimed "enormous forces" are pressuring Hungary politically and economically to change its path and surrender its treasury.
- The Orban government has consistently opposed the EU's policies regarding arming and funding Ukraine.
- Tensions have risen between Hungary and Ukraine due to issues with oil supplies and statements from Ukrainian leader Volodymyr Zelensky.
